Stainless Steel Buttweld Fittings: Types & Applications

Stainless metal buttweld devices are vital elements in conduit systems, offering a secure and watertight link between ducts. These fittings are usually used where bonding is necessary to form a rigid bond. Common varieties include elbows, tees, reducers, ends, and short necks, several designed to handle specific load and warmth demands. Applications are widespread across fields such as industrial manufacturing, oil and gas refining, electricity generation, and the medicinal business. Their rust protection makes them ideal for handling corrosive materials.

  • Elbows: Employed to modify the course of flow.
  • Tees: Supply a branch point in the conduit.
  • Reducers: Decrease the width of a tube.
  • Caps: Seal the extremity of a tube.

QA for Stainless Welded Butt Fittings

Ensuring superior grade for steel welded butt fittings requires a thorough assurance of quality process. This involves comprehensive assessment for imperfections , followed by NDT such as radiography, ultrasonic testing , and dye check to identify any hidden cracks . Accurate measurements are too checked during the fabrication procedure , ensuring strength and operation under operational settings .
